Chinaunix首页 | 论坛 | 博客
  • 博客访问: 5132888
  • 博文数量: 1614
  • 博客积分: 18684
  • 博客等级: 上将
  • 技术积分: 14980
  • 用 户 组: 普通用户
  • 注册时间: 2010-06-02 10:28
文章分类

全部博文(1614)

文章存档

2020年(31)

2019年(27)

2018年(44)

2017年(50)

2016年(47)

2015年(15)

2014年(21)

2013年(43)

2012年(143)

2011年(229)

2010年(263)

2009年(384)

2008年(246)

2007年(30)

2006年(38)

2005年(2)

2004年(1)

分类: WINDOWS

2007-09-03 17:30:03

项目停了,,这个也没用了,,发出来留个记念!!
 
===========================游戏地址增加,自动入库,想了N天,精华呀==================
@echo off
title     download_url地址全自动增加工具 by akin520
echo 请将数据的download_url导入,命名为1.txt,确认好后,请按回车!
pause >nul
echo 分出游戏单地址! 请按回车!
pause >nul
for /f "tokens=1* delims=<" %%a in (1.txt) do @echo %%a>>2.txt
echo 分出游戏名!请按回车!
pause >nul
for /f "tokens=7* delims=:/." %%a in (2.txt) do @echo %%a>>3.txt
echo 增加新的游戏地址!请按回车!
pause >nul
for /f "tokens=7* delims=:/." %%a in (2.txt) do @echo http://192.168.1.123/game/%%a.exe>>4.txt
for /f "tokens=7* delims=:/." %%a in (2.txt) do @echo http://192.168.1.21/game/%%a.exe>>5.txt
echo 合并新地址!请按回车!
pause >nul
for /f "tokens=1* delims=:" %%i in ('findstr /n .* 4.txt') do (
  for /f "tokens=1* delims=:" %%a in ('findstr /n .* 5.txt') do ( 
    if %%i==%%a echo %%j^<^<%%b>>6.txt
  )
)
echo 合成全新地址!请按回车!
pause >nul
for /f "tokens=1* delims=:" %%i in ('findstr /n .* 1.txt') do (
  for /f "tokens=1* delims=:" %%a in ('findstr /n .* 6.txt') do ( 
    if %%i==%%a echo %%j^<^<%%b>>7.txt
  )
)
echo 生成.sql文件!请按回车!
pause >nul
@echo off
for /f "tokens=1* delims=:" %%i in ('findstr /n .* 7.txt') do (
  for /f "tokens=1* delims=:" %%a in ('findstr /n .* 3.txt') do (
    if %%i==%%a echo update games set download_url='%%j' where game_name='%%b';>>sql.sql
  )
)
echo 完成,请按回车!
pause >nul
echo 导入mysql数据库,请按回车!
pause >nul
mysql -u link -pakinkilo game_db < c:\sql.sql
echo 删除LJ!请按回车!
del 2.txt
del 3.txt
del 4.txt
del 5.txt
del 6.txt
del 7.txt
    
==================自动分目录rlm-rmm.bat========================
del 1.txt
del b.txt
del bb.txt
tree /f e:\temp-download >1.txt
findstr /c:"rmvb" 1.txt >b.txt
for /f "tokens=1* delims=_. " %%a in (b.txt) do echo %%a >>bb.txt
for /f "tokens=1* delims=_. " %%a in (b.txt) do md %%a
for /f "tokens=1* delims=_. " %%a in (b.txt) do move /y %%a*.rmvb %%a
del 1.txt
del b.txt
del bb.txt
del fml-rmm.bat
========================分游戏========================
del 2.txt
tree /f game >a.txt
findstr /c:"exe" a.txt >b.txt
for /f "tokens=1* delims=. " %%a in (b.txt) do @echo http://192.168.1.251/game/%%a.%%b >> 2.txt
del a.txt
del b.txt
 
=============================自动压缩文件=======================
for /f %%a in ('dir /b /ad') do cd "%%a" &&start /w winrar a -r ..\"%%a".rar&&start /w winrar s ..\"%%a".rar&&del ..\"%%a".rar&&cd ..&&rmdir "%%a" /s /q
del %0
 
阅读(1535) | 评论(0) | 转发(0) |
给主人留下些什么吧!~~